Abstract
A ferroelectric phase transition is observed in Langmuir-Blodgett films prepared from substituted copper phthalocyanine molecules. The linear and nonlinear dielectric properties of the films and the switching of their spontaneous polarization are investigated in the temperature range of the phase transition. The observed features can be explained by the Landau-Ginzburg model of a first-order phase transition.
